Law

Qualification:

A Level Law 

Exam Board:

AQA 

Subject Specific Entry Requirements:  

GCSE Mathematics grade 5; GCSE English Language Grade 5 

 

Why Study Law?  

If you would like to learn more about the legal system used across England and Wales, this course is an excellent introduction to Law. This is an A-level that is growing in popularity across the country and works very well with History, Psychology, Sociology, and Maths. 

The main topics covered: 

The nature of Law and the English legal system 

Criminal law 

Tort Law  

Contract Law 

Where can Law take me next?  

A significant number of students who study Law A-level go on to study law at degree level.  

Law Enrichment and Super-Curricular  

We invite local Magistrates to come and talk to students and we will organise a trip to the local Law courts when available.
